Pitso Names Al Ahly Squad For Raja Clash

Pitso Mosimane has named his Al Ahly squad to face Raja Casablanca in the CAF Champions League quarter-final.

Al Ahly will host the three-time champions at the WE Al-Ahly Stadium in Cairo on Saturday. The two heavyweights of African football already met in the CAF Super Cup in December last year, when Mosimane’s men beat Moroccan giants after penalties.



The South African has a clean bill of health at his disposal for the first leg, with Salah Mohsen and Ahmed Nabil recovering from their recent injuries, and Mohamed Magdy Afsha also rejoining the training this week.

Raja enter the game in fine form, having lost just one of their 14 games this year, while Al Ahly have had a packed schedule with 19 games and lost five of those. 

Two of those defeats came against DStv Premiership champions Mamelodi Sundowns, which resulted in Al Ahly finished second in Group A, while Raja topped AmaZulu’s group after picking up five wins and one loss.

Here is Al Ahly’s full squad:

Goalkeepers: Mohamed El Shenawy, Aly Lotfy, Moustafa Shobier

Defenders: Karim Fouad, Mohamed Abdelmonem, Mahmoud Metwally, Yasser Ibrahim, Ayman Ashraf, Mohamed Hany, Mahmoud Wahid, Ali Maaloul

Midfielders: Hamdy Fathy, Aliou Dieng, Amr El Soulia, Mohamed Magdy “Afsha”, Hussien El Shahat, Walid Soliman, Taher Mohamed Taher, Mohamed Mahmoud, Ahmed Abdelkader

Forwards: Hossam Hassan, Mohamed Sherif, Salah Mohsen, Percy Tau, Luis Miquissone
